Full Beard Brewing Is Hitting Shelves In Town

Kapuskasing and Hearst meet the Five O’Clock Shadow and the Bearded Prospector.

That’s according to Co-Owner and General Manager Benjie Potvin of Full Beard Brewing, who says these two beers have begun selling in each community.

Potvin says getting the product into towns such as Kapuskasing and Hearst was always a step they felt they needed to take.

He says a craft brewery bleeds local, and screams pride in the community, something more and more people are coming to understand about them.

Potvin says the current industry is seeing a new push towards craft beers such as theirs.

He says their northern home has always supported them, so they are the focus, but plans for expansion are set.

Potvin says Full Beard Brewing products are now being sold out of eight Beer Stores in Northern Ontario including Kapuskasing, Hearst, Cochrane, Iroquois Falls, Sudbury and North Bay.
